Output 66afb500cfa7d878912c2fb07b8293cb47785ff2467fb5fe98bf49ab181ead8c:12

value
2323792
script pubkey
OP_0 OP_PUSHBYTES_20 daf8062e897cd4f10a05dbe06058acab671f0b20
address
bc1qmtuqvt5f0n20zzs9m0sxqk9v4dn37zeqjtzcu8
transaction
66afb500cfa7d878912c2fb07b8293cb47785ff2467fb5fe98bf49ab181ead8c
spent
true